From 888e477bf82452028fb188ec94e793bd04f98d55 Mon Sep 17 00:00:00 2001 From: Mark H Weaver Date: Thu, 22 Aug 2019 14:24:37 -0400 Subject: [PATCH] Revert "import: utils: Add hash-ref*." This reverts commit 8a3b11d1eb21e54b4f3a3cbceffed8ce2c11512e. --- guix/import/utils.scm | 10 ---------- 1 file changed, 10 deletions(-) diff --git a/guix/import/utils.scm b/guix/import/utils.scm index ed6c3ce6af..2a3b7341fb 100644 --- a/guix/import/utils.scm +++ b/guix/import/utils.scm @@ -47,7 +47,6 @@ flatten assoc-ref* - hash-ref* url-fetch guix-hash-url @@ -117,15 +116,6 @@ recursively apply the procedure to the sub-list." (assoc-ref alist key) (apply assoc-ref* (assoc-ref alist key) rest))) -(define (hash-ref* hash-table key . rest) - "Return the value for KEY from HASH-TABLE. For each additional key specified, -recursively apply the procedure to the sub-hash-table." - (if (hash-table? hash-table) - (if (null? rest) - (hash-ref hash-table key) - (apply hash-ref* (hash-ref hash-table key) rest)) - #f)) ; For consistency with assoc-ref* - (define (url-fetch url file-name) "Save the contents of URL to FILE-NAME. Return #f on failure." (parameterize ((current-output-port (current-error-port)))